PTASHKY
PTASHKY is the Ukrainian word for ‘birds’. The set contains different objects with images of peafowl, mallard and pheasant – distinctive birds from Ukrainian folklore and fairytales. This project was inspired by traditional Ukrainian stitching pattens which we reinvented and represented in a form of contemporary and meticulous graphic and binding.
We wanted to demonstrate the beauty and visual language of unique Ukrainian customs. All elements are crafted, bound and printed by hand. We used only natural colors and materials such as linen, wood, recycled or eco-friendly paper and inks. This way we wanted to convey and appreciate aesthetics and main subject of traditional Ukrainian hand crafts.

Sketchbook set
3 sketchbooks with peafowl, mallard and pheasant illustrations
Cover: 300 g/m2 top quality eco-friendly paper / white, black, green
Paper: 100 g/m2 eco-friendly / recycled / acid-free / beige, ivory, light gray 
60 plain pages
14 x 9 cm | 5 1/2 x 3 1/2 " | DIN A6
Screen printed cover illustration
Limited edition: 100 + 10A
Each sketchbook in the set has different cover illustration, cover and writing block color, and type of binding.
